Following my last post about Sigma’s dodgy customer contentness factor — I’ve another whinge about them.
I sent my flash in to be repaired — and got back a POSTED letter for me to complete. Only, when sending it out, they didn’t bother to check they’d attached the correct quote… they hadn’t.
And now, despite them having my email address I am waiting for them to post out a second… so, don’t think I’ll be buying from Sigma again in a hurry.
But good stuff:
Last Friday I bought (‘won’) a Nikon SB24 flash on eBay. It arrived, from Japan, on Monday morning. Well done that seller.
Last weekend the brass ‘nipple’ for the fastening on my Billingham camera bag vanished. I was a bit upset as the bag was a present (and not cheap) — so I phone up today and the very nice man from Billingham offered to send me a replacement in the post. He even apologised that his post for today had already gone. And he told me how to attach it so it hopefully won’t fall off again. I know it shouldn’t have fallen off — but now it has done I’m re-assured by the great support they offer.
